Adhesive, edges, and seams: the hidden difference
Great installs come from more than just the film’s top layer. We trust 3M’s adhesive system because it lets us:
- Wrap edges where panels allow without fighting lift during freeze-thaw cycles.
- Place discreet seams along natural body lines so the install reads “factory clean.”
- Reduce edge contamination thanks to strong initial tack and predictable set behavior.
This matters on Tesla bumpers and mirror caps where complex shapes and camera zones reward a balanced adhesive.

Best coverage maps for Teslas in Illinois
Use these quick coverage maps to focus protection where it pays off first with 3M PPF for Teslas in Illinois.
Model 3
- Essential Front: bumper, full hood, full front fenders, mirrors, headlights
- Add: rocker panels and lower doors for winter spray
- Nice to have: door edges, handle cups, trunk ledge
Model Y
- Essential Front + A pillars and leading roof edge
- Add: wide rocker coverage behind front tires
- Nice to have: rear bumper top for family cargo days
Model S
- Essential Front (extended hood/fenders)
- Add: lower doors and rockers
- Nice to have: door edges on tight parking routes
Model X
- Essential Front and headlight film
- Add: rocker panels
- Nice to have: hatch ledge and rear bumper top
Cybertruck
- Essential Front: fascia, headlight band, A pillars
- Add: rocker panels, lower doors, flare zones
- Nice to have: tailgate top and bed edges

Our 3M-certified process at Z Tech
A clean, durable result comes from method, not shortcuts. Here’s how we install 3M PPF for Teslas in Illinois.
1) Consult and inspection
We review mileage, routes, parking, and goals; inspect paint; and agree on coverage and seam placement.
2) Decontamination wash
Foam pre-soak, two-bucket wash, iron remover, and clay remove embedded particles so film bonds to a surgically clean surface.
3) Light polish (as needed)
We refine wash haze on high-visibility panels for crisp clarity under film—especially helpful on dark colors.
4) Panel wipe and masking
We remove oils and mask trims, sensors, and cameras. Lenses remain clear for driver-assist functions.
5) Precision patterning and placement
Model-specific patterns, aligned edges, and wrapped edges where the panel allows. Seams sit on natural body lines.
6) Set and stabilize
Controlled squeegee work evacuates solution. Focused heat stabilizes corners and edges for freeze-thaw durability.
7) Quality checks and handoff
Multiple light sources confirm uniform clarity and tidy edges. You leave with simple aftercare instructions and an option for a quick check if you’d like.

Care and maintenance through all four seasons
Keeping 3M PPF for Teslas in Illinois looking great is simple.
- Rinse during winter warm spells to purge brine from rockers and lower doors.
- Wash with pH-balanced soap using a plush mitt and straight-line passes.
- Dry with soft towels or a small blower to minimize touching.
- Use film-safe bug/tar removers and soak first for stubborn spots.
- Avoid brush tunnels that can haze film and catch edges.
- Plan a spring decon to remove winter fallout and refresh slickness.
